I positioned Boeing 737-3YO G-MONH from Luton to Berlin Tegel on the evening of 6th November 1988, reconfigured with the new Lufthansa cabin interior: 20 business, 98 economy. We flew out on an Air France something something 'Victor' callsign, and operations commenced next morning with the Eurobear callsign. 'NH was one year old, the other three initial 737s were brand new.
"Euro - what?" said the American ground controller at Tegel. "It's their funny way of saying Looft-hansa" said a deep drawl from a PanAm 727. (The 'bear' bit comes Berlin's mascot.)
